I bought an international 404 and at first the 3 pt would go down no problem but took 15 minutes before it would go back up. I changed the fluid and took lift unit out and cleaned all out. It was full of sludge. Now it will go up when I crank up the throttle real fast. Please help.
 
If you changed the fluid I will assume you changed the filter. Try holding the aux valve on demand while raising the hitch. If the speed of hitch changes you have a problem with the unloading valve inside the draft control valve assembly.
 
I guess I was assuming again that you have aux valves on your tractor, they are the control for the rear hydraulic outlets, you may not have any but would guess you do. Should be one or two levers by console.
